New Board Member: Erin Semagin Damio

Congratulations to Erin Semagin Damio on being elected to Craftsman Technology Group’s Board of Directors!

Erin was elected by her fellow employee-owners and has been both a Technical Analyst and Business Analyst at Craftsman since 2021.

“I’ve really loved being a part of this mission-driven organization working for the past couple of years. I’m excited and honored to represent my colleagues/fellow employee-owners in this new role.”

Before her time here, Erin spent her career working in development operations and database/Salesforce administration. In her most recent role, she managed a Salesforce implementation from the client side.

Erin has worked with GLBTQ Legal Advocates & Defenders (GLAD), Boston Children’s Museum, and other fantastic nonprofit organizations.

She has a BA in Journalism from Northeastern and holds multiple technical Salesforce certifications.

Our Board of Directors is a crucial piece of our employee ownership model, ensuring that employees have a clear say in the direction of the firm. Erin joins Vered Meir as the other employee-elected member, along with external board members Karen Collins and Andrew Shoaff, and CEO BJ Cortis.
